Game Art and Animation: Designing Characters, Environments, and Visual Effects - Game Development
55.6 F
New York

Game Art and Animation: Designing Characters, Environments, and Visual Effects

Published:

What is Game Art and Animation?

Game art and animation play a crucial role in creating visually captivating and immersive gaming experiences. They bring virtual worlds to life, making characters, environments, and objects look realistic or stylized, depending on the game’s design and theme. In this article, we will explore the definition of game art and animation, as well as the different types commonly used in the industry.

Definition

Game art refers to all visual elements created for video games. It includes character designs, backgrounds, props, textures, and user interfaces. On the other hand, game animation involves the movement and behavior of these visual elements. Animators use various techniques to create lifelike movements that enhance the gaming experience.

Different Types of Art and Animation

1. Concept Art: Concept artists are responsible for creating initial sketches and designs for characters, environments, and objects in a game. These illustrations help developers visualize ideas before they are turned into 3D models or sprites.

2. 3D Modeling: 3D modelers use specialized software to create three-dimensional objects that make up the game world. These models are built with polygons, textures, and shaders to give them realistic or stylized appearances.

3. Texturing: Texturing artists add color, texture, and detail to 3D models using software like Photoshop or Substance Painter. They create realistic textures for objects and characters, making them look more lifelike or matching the game’s artistic style.

4. Rigging: Rigging is the process of creating a digital skeleton for 3D models. Rigging artists attach bones and joints to characters, enabling them to move realistically. This step is crucial for animators to manipulate characters smoothly during gameplay.

5. Animation: Animation breathes life into characters and objects. Animators create movement sequences by manipulating the rigged models. They use keyframes, motion capture, or procedural techniques to make characters run, jump, fight, or perform any other action required in the game.

6. Special Effects (FX): Special effects artists create visual effects such as explosions, fire, water simulations, and particle effects. These effects add realism and excitement to the game world, enhancing gameplay immersion.

7. User Interface (UI) Design: UI designers create intuitive and visually appealing interfaces for menus, heads-up displays (HUDs), and other interactive elements. Their goal is to ensure players can easily navigate through the game and access important information without distractions.

These different types of game art and animation work together to create a cohesive and engaging gaming experience. Collaboration among artists, animators, designers, and developers is crucial to deliver high-quality visuals that enhance gameplay immersion.

If you’re interested in learning more about game art and animation, check out these reputable resources:

Gamasutra: Gamasutra is a leading website covering game development, including insightful articles on game art and animation.

CGSociety: CGSociety is an online community for digital artists, providing forums, tutorials, and galleries showcasing exceptional game art and animation.

Polycount: Polycount is a community-driven platform focused on 3D art and game development. It offers a wealth of resources and showcases outstanding artwork from industry professionals.

Remember, game art and animation are integral components of the gaming industry, creating visually stunning experiences that captivate players worldwide.

Career Opportunities in the Tech Industry

The tech industry is a thriving field with numerous career opportunities for individuals who are passionate about technology and innovation. In this article, we will explore the benefits of working in the tech industry, including the potential for high earning and creative expression.

High Earning Potential

One of the major advantages of pursuing a career in the tech industry is the high earning potential it offers. With the rapid growth of technology and its integration into various sectors, the demand for skilled tech professionals is consistently on the rise. As a result, companies are willing to offer competitive salaries to attract and retain top talent. Some key factors contributing to the high earning potential in the tech industry include:

1. Specialized Skills: Tech professionals who possess specialized skills such as software development, data analysis, artificial intelligence, cybersecurity, and cloud computing are highly sought after. These in-demand skills command higher salaries due to their scarcity in the job market.

2. Continuous Learning: The tech industry is ever-evolving, requiring professionals to stay up-to-date with the latest trends and technologies. Continuous learning and upskilling are crucial in maintaining a competitive edge. Employers recognize this commitment to ongoing education and often reward it with higher salaries.

3. Global Opportunities: The tech industry is not limited by geographical boundaries. With the rise of remote work and digital nomadism, professionals can tap into global opportunities, working for companies based anywhere in the world. This opens doors to higher-paying positions that may not be available locally.

To further understand the earning potential in the tech industry, you can refer to reputable websites like Glassdoor or Payscale which provide salary insights for various tech roles across different locations.

Creative Expression

Working in the tech industry also offers ample opportunities for creative expression. Technology has become an integral part of our lives, influencing everything from communication to entertainment, healthcare to transportation. As a tech professional, you have the power to shape and create solutions that have a significant impact on society.

1. Innovation and Problem-Solving: The tech industry thrives on innovation and problem-solving. It encourages professionals to think outside the box, come up with creative solutions, and push the boundaries of what is possible. This constant need for innovation allows tech professionals to express their creativity in developing new products, services, and technologies.

2. User Experience Design: User experience (UX) design is a crucial aspect of technology development. It involves designing interfaces and interactions that are intuitive, visually appealing, and user-friendly. UX designers have the opportunity to blend their artistic skills with technical knowledge to create engaging digital experiences.

3. Entrepreneurship and Startups: The tech industry is known for its entrepreneurial spirit. If you have a vision or an idea, the tech industry provides a platform for turning it into reality. Starting your own tech company allows you to express your creativity in building innovative products or services from scratch.

To stay inspired and learn from experts in the field of tech and creativity, you can explore websites like TechCrunch, Wired, and Medium, which offer valuable insights and showcase the latest advancements in technology and creative expression.

In conclusion, the tech industry offers abundant career opportunities with high earning potential and avenues for creative expression. Whether you are interested in programming, data analysis, UX design, or entrepreneurship, the tech industry provides a platform to pursue your passion and make a meaningful impact on society.

Designing Characters in Games

In the world of gaming, characters play a crucial role in creating immersive experiences for players. Designing compelling and visually appealing characters requires careful consideration and a combination of artistic skills and technical expertise. This article will explore the key aspects of character design in games, including choosing a style and aesthetic, incorporating character development, employing drawing and modeling techniques, and animating characters within the game world.

Choosing a Style and Aesthetic for Characters

The first step in designing game characters is to determine the style and aesthetic that will best suit the game’s overall theme and target audience. Here are some considerations:

1. Game Genre: Different game genres often have distinct visual styles associated with them. For example, a fantasy RPG may require characters with intricate armor and fantastical features, while a casual mobile game may call for simpler and more cartoonish designs.

2. Art Direction: The art direction of the game influences the character design. It is essential to align the character design with the overall visual style, color palette, and atmosphere of the game.

3. Player Identification: Characters should be relatable to players and evoke an emotional connection. Consider the target audience’s preferences, cultural references, and aspirations when designing characters.

4. Market Trends: Keeping an eye on current market trends can help ensure that the character design remains relevant and appealing to players.

For further inspiration and examples of successful character designs, websites like ArtStation (https://www.artstation.com/) and Behance (https://www.behance.net/) can be valuable resources.

Incorporating Character Development into the Design Process

Creating characters that resonate with players goes beyond their visual appearance. Character development adds depth and complexity to their personalities. Here’s how you can incorporate character development into the design process:

1. Backstory: Develop a backstory for each character, including their motivations, strengths, weaknesses, and relationships with other characters. This backstory will help inform their visual design and behavior in the game.

2. Personality Traits: Define distinct personality traits for each character. This will influence their dialogue, interactions, and reactions within the game.

3. Character Arcs: Plan character arcs that allow for growth and change throughout the game’s narrative. Characters should evolve and face challenges that shape their development.

4. Player Agency: Consider giving players choices that affect the character’s development. This can enhance player engagement and immersion.

Employing Drawing, Modeling, and Rigging Techniques to Create Characters

Once the character concept is established, it’s time to bring them to life through drawing, modeling, and rigging techniques. Here’s an overview of the process:

1. Concept Art: Start with concept art, which serves as a visual representation of the character design. This step allows for exploration and refinement of the character’s appearance.

2. 3D Modeling: Use specialized software like Autodesk Maya or Blender to create a three-dimensional model of the character based on the concept art. Pay attention to details such as anatomy, proportions, and surface textures.

3. Texturing and Materials: Apply textures and materials to the 3D model to enhance its visual appeal. This step adds depth, color, and realism to the character.

4. Rigging: Rigging involves creating a skeleton structure within the character model that enables realistic movement and animation. This process includes defining joints, controls, and constraints.

For detailed tutorials and resources on character creation techniques, websites like Polycount (https://polycount.com/) and 3DTotal (https://www.3dtotal.com/) provide valuable insights.

Animating Characters within the Game World

Animation brings characters to life by giving them fluid movements and expressions. Here are the key considerations for animating characters within the game world:

1. Motion Capture: Motion capture technology allows for realistic and natural animations by recording the movements of real actors. It can be a powerful tool for creating lifelike character animations.

2. Keyframe Animation: Keyframe animation involves manually setting key poses and transitions to create character movements. This method provides more control over the animation process and is commonly used for stylized or exaggerated movements.

3. Blend Trees: Blend trees allow for seamless transitions between different animations based on specific conditions or player input. This technique enables smooth and responsive character movements.

4. Iterative Refinement: Continuously refine and iterate on character animations based on playtesting and player feedback. This ensures that animations are fluid, responsive, and enhance the overall gameplay experience.

For additional resources and tutorials on character animation, websites like 11 Second Club (https://www.11secondclub.com/) and Animation Mentor (https://www.animationmentor.com/) offer valuable insights.

In conclusion, designing characters in games is a multi-faceted process that requires a combination of artistic skills and technical expertise. By choosing a suitable style and aesthetic, incorporating character development, employing drawing and modeling techniques, and animating characters within the game world, game designers can create memorable and engaging characters that enhance the overall gaming experience.

Creating Environments for Games

When it comes to creating immersive gaming experiences, the design of the game environment plays a crucial role. Level design, utilization of digital tools, and incorporation of realism are key factors in creating captivating and realistic game worlds. In this article, we will delve into the basics of level design, explore the use of digital tools for 3D world creation, and discuss how to incorporate realism into environment design.

Understanding Level Design Basics

Level design is the process of creating game environments that provide players with engaging challenges and a sense of progression. Here are some essential aspects to consider:

  • Flow: Level design should ensure a smooth flow of gameplay, guiding players through different areas seamlessly.
  • Balancing Difficulty: The difficulty curve should be well-balanced to provide both challenging and rewarding experiences for players.
  • Player Agency: Design levels that allow players to make meaningful choices and influence the outcome of their gameplay.
  • Visual Clarity: Clear visual cues and signposting help players navigate the environment and understand objectives.
  • Environmental Storytelling: Create environments that tell a story through their design, immersing players in the game world.

By considering these factors, game developers can create levels that enhance player engagement and enjoyment.

Utilizing Digital Tools to Create 3D Worlds

The advancement of technology has provided game developers with powerful digital tools to create stunning 3D worlds. These tools enable artists and designers to bring their visions to life with greater efficiency and precision. Here are some popular digital tools used in the gaming industry:

  • Unity: A widely used game engine that offers a range of tools for designing, building, and deploying games.
  • Unreal Engine: Another popular game engine known for its high-quality graphics and user-friendly interface.
  • Autodesk Maya: A versatile 3D modeling and animation software that allows artists to create detailed characters and environments.
  • ZBrush: A digital sculpting tool used to create highly detailed and realistic 3D models.

These digital tools provide game developers with the ability to create intricate and visually appealing game worlds more efficiently than ever before.

Incorporating Realism into Environment Design

Realism is a key aspect of creating immersive game environments. To achieve this, developers must pay attention to various elements:

  • Lighting: Proper lighting techniques can enhance the atmosphere and realism of the game world.
  • Texturing: High-quality textures can add depth and detail to objects and surfaces within the environment.
  • Sound Design: Realistic sound effects and ambient audio can greatly enhance the player’s immersion in the game world.
  • Physics and Interactions: Incorporating realistic physics and interactions between objects can make the environment feel more authentic.

By paying attention to these aspects, developers can create game environments that draw players in and provide them with a truly immersive experience.

In conclusion, creating captivating game environments involves understanding level design basics, utilizing digital tools for 3D world creation, and incorporating realism into the environment design. By employing these techniques, game developers can create immersive and visually stunning game worlds that leave players wanting more.

Visual Effects in Games: Lighting, Texturing, and Shading Effects

Visual effects play a crucial role in the overall gaming experience, immersing players in a virtual world filled with stunning graphics and realistic environments. In this article, we will delve into the fascinating world of visual effects and explore two key aspects: lighting, texturing, and shading effects, as well as particle systems for special effects creation.

A. Developing an Understanding of Lighting, Texturing, and Shading Effects

Lighting, texturing, and shading effects are essential elements in game development that bring virtual worlds to life. Let’s take a closer look at each of these aspects:

1. Lighting Effects:
– Lighting effects are used to simulate realistic lighting conditions within a game environment.
– Real-time lighting techniques such as dynamic lighting and global illumination create more immersive experiences.
– Advanced lighting models like physically-based rendering (PBR) enhance the visual fidelity by accurately simulating how light interacts with different materials.

2. Texturing Effects:
– Textures are applied to 3D models to give them a realistic appearance.
– High-resolution textures with intricate details make game assets look more lifelike.
– Techniques like normal mapping, bump mapping, and displacement mapping add depth and realism to the surfaces of objects.

3. Shading Effects:
– Shading determines how light interacts with the surface of an object.
– Different shading models, such as Lambertian shading or Blinn-Phong shading, can be used to achieve specific visual styles.
– Advanced shading techniques like subsurface scattering create realistic skin tones and translucent materials.

Understanding the intricacies of lighting, texturing, and shading effects is crucial for game developers to create visually stunning and immersive gaming experiences.

B. Exploring Particle Systems for Special Effects Creation

Particle systems are a powerful tool used in game development to create a wide range of special effects, such as explosions, fire, smoke, and water. Here are some key points about particle systems:

1. What are Particle Systems?
– Particle systems are comprised of individual particles that collectively create visual effects.
– Each particle is a small object with properties such as position, velocity, color, and size.
– By manipulating these properties over time, developers can create realistic and dynamic effects.

2. Creating Special Effects:
– Particle systems are used to simulate various natural phenomena and special effects.
– By adjusting parameters like gravity, wind, and lifetime, developers can control the behavior and appearance of particles.
– Combining different types of particles and applying forces can lead to complex and visually stunning effects.

3. Optimization Considerations:
– Particle systems can be computationally expensive.
– Developers optimize particle systems by using techniques such as LOD (Level of Detail) and culling to manage the number of particles rendered at any given time.
– GPU-based particle systems leverage the parallel processing power of modern graphics cards for improved performance.

To delve deeper into the world of visual effects in games, consider exploring resources like the Gamasutra website, which offers valuable insights from industry professionals.

In conclusion, understanding lighting, texturing, and shading effects is crucial for creating visually stunning game environments. Furthermore, exploring particle systems allows developers to add captivating special effects that enhance the overall gaming experience. By staying updated with the latest techniques and advancements in visual effects, game developers can continue pushing the boundaries of what is visually achievable in the gaming industry.

Related articles

spot_img

Recent articles

spot_img